I just reserved through Avis when I found out this little bit of info hidden deep within the Avis website. Spouses can drive as a second driver free with Avis.......they dont even have to be listed on the contract.
Here it is, right from the Avis website............
"The following individuals, if 25 years of age or older and in possession of a valid driver's license, may drive the car with the renter's prior permission:
Renter's employer (while on company business);
Renter's fellow employee (while on company business)
Renter's spouse or life partner.
The above additional drivers are considered "authorized drivers" and need not be present at the time of rental, nor do they need to sign an additional driver form.
The following are exempt from additional driver charges:
renter's employer or regular fellow employee when on company business
renter's spouse or domestic partner
disabled renters who have completed the non-licensed renter form
If 25 or older, the renter's employer or fellow employee (while on company business) or the renter's spouse may drive the car with the renter's permission. They need not be present at the time of rental to provide credit identification or to sign an additional driver form."
